2009 Fiat Ulysse vs. 2004 Volkswagen Touareg

To start off, 2009 Fiat Ulysse is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Volkswagen Touareg.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Volkswagen Touareg would be higher. At 5,998 cc (12 cylinders), 2004 Volkswagen Touareg is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Volkswagen Touareg (444 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 243 more horse power than 2009 Fiat Ulysse. (201 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Volkswagen Touareg should accelerate faster than 2009 Fiat Ulysse.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Volkswagen Touareg weights approximately 707 kg more than 2009 Fiat Ulysse.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2004 Volkswagen Touareg is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 Fiat Ulysse.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Volkswagen Touareg will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 Volkswagen Touareg (600 Nm @ 3300 RPM) has 315 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Fiat Ulysse. (285 Nm @ 3750 RPM). This means 2004 Volkswagen Touareg will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Fiat Ulysse.

Compare all specifications:

2009 Fiat Ulysse 2004 Volkswagen Touareg
Make Fiat Volkswagen
Model Ulysse Touareg
Year Released 2009 2004
Body Type Minivan SUV
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 2946 cc 5998 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 12 cylinders
Engine Type V W
Horse Power 201 HP 444 HP
Engine RPM 6000 RPM 6000 RPM
Torque 285 Nm 600 Nm
Torque RPM 3750 RPM 3300 RPM
Engine Bore Size 87 mm 84 mm
Engine Stroke Size 82.6 mm 90.2 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 11.0:1 10.7:1
Top Speed 205 km/hour 250 km/hour
Drive Type Front 4WD
Transmission Type Automatic Automatic
Number of Doors 5 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Weight 1837 kg 2544 kg
Vehicle Length 4730 mm 4760 mm
Vehicle Width 1870 mm 1980 mm
Vehicle Height 1760 mm 1710 mm
Wheelbase Size 2830 mm 2860 mm
Fuel Consumption Overall 11.5 L/100km 15.9 L/100km
Fuel Tank Capacity 80 L 100 L
